Timeline of Major Smartphone Advancements in the UK, 2014–2024
The smartphone timeline in the UK has been shaped by significant technological milestones and innovations transforming user experiences year by year. Around 2014, the widespread adoption of 4G networks marked a pivotal shift, enabling faster mobile internet and enhanced multimedia access. This leap accelerated app usage and mobile commerce, setting the stage for deeper smartphone integration in daily life.
From 2019 onward, the introduction and expansion of 5G networks in the UK revolutionized connectivity, offering ultra-fast speeds and lower latency. The 5G rollout rapidly gained momentum by 2021, with major cities and regions benefiting from network upgrades. This expansion sparked a wave of smartphone innovations tailored to exploit 5G’s potential, such as improved streaming capabilities, augmented reality applications, and advanced multiplayer gaming.
Global smartphone launches have influenced the UK market significantly, yet local adoption trends and infrastructure development have directed unique progressions. British consumers embraced these technological advances, reflecting the interplay between smartphone technology history UK and evolving network frameworks. This decade-long progression underscores a dynamic period of continuous innovation and changing user expectations.

Changes in UK Smartphone Usage and Market Trends
The UK smartphone usage statistics reveal notable shifts in adoption and user behaviour throughout the last decade. Early on, smartphone penetration accelerated rapidly, with more than three-quarters of UK adults owning a device by the late 2010s. This trend reflects broader global patterns but is marked by localized preferences and evolving demographics.
Demographic shifts in the smartphone market trends UK show younger users dominating daily use, although older age groups increasingly embraced smartphones for connectivity and convenience. Usage patterns diversified, with video streaming and social media becoming primary activities, emphasizing the importance of high-speed networks highlighted in the smartphone technology history UK.
Mobile commerce in the UK grew substantially, driven by seamless app-based shopping experiences and improved payment security. Consumers increasingly preferred mobile apps over desktop browsing, pushing businesses to innovate. Digital habits evolved as users favored multifunctional devices, blending entertainment, communication, and productivity.
Data shows a rise in app preferences focused on instant messaging, video calls, and personalized content, reflecting increased reliance on smartphones for social interaction amid changing lifestyles. This shift in UK smartphone usage statistics underpins ongoing market adaptations, where manufacturers and service providers must address convenience, speed, and user experience to meet demanding consumer expectations.
